How are you nourishing yourself? As a health counselor I help my clients find ways to nourish themselves - we don't only focus on nutrition. In that way, they can feel good from the inside out. Sometimes when we focus so intently on the benefits of a specific nutrient - we lose the beauty of where it came from - and the team it has surrounding it to help it work in your body. And the taste, the scent, the texture, the color and the excitement of the people we are sharing our meal with. It seems that we have lost the beauty of the forest while looking at the trees.

We tend to focus on the benefits of an individual vitamin or mineral and separate it out. This would be equivalent to looking at the human body, and noticing that legs make you move - without them you could not walk. It would be like taking a supplement of legs if you wanted to walk - and forgetting that the brain, the muscles, the arteries, the nervous system etc. are all involved (you get the point) in helping those legs to walk. And moreover, you lose the beauty of the whole person, focusing only on the fact that legs make that person walk: Where are they walking to? Why? The beautiful way they shuffle or stroll about! Those legs tell a story.

In my recent study with Paul Pitchford, "Healing With Whole Foods", I learned that it takes 1500 mgs of isolated Vitamin C to equal an effective dose of 5.7 mgs of Vitamin C from Whole Foods (International Journal of Science, Nature). Interesting isn't it , and yet so many are unaware of this fact. So you can eat a fruit or vegetable and get so much more than a white tablet.

So this is why it is important to learn how to eat and NOT how to to diet. The importance of a balanced plate tells us that the whole is so much more than the sum of its parts!

RECIPE OF THE MONTH
  CHICKEN WITH EGGPLANT RAGOUT
5 tbs extra virgin olive oil
8 large chicken pieces
sea salt
4 shallots, peeled and roughly chopped
4 garlic cloves, smashed
2 medium eggplant trimmed and chopped
handful of thyme sprigs
handful of rosemary sprigs
4 zucchini trimmed and chopped
glass of dry white wine
8 plum tomatoes, peeled, seeded and chopped or 14 oz canned chopped tomato
Heat oven 375. Heat a large heavy skillet and add 3 tbs olive oil. Season the chicken breasts with salt and pepper. Sear the chicken in batches and cook skin side down 3-4 minutes until golden brown, then turn over and cook for another 3-4 or until juices run clear. Transfer to plate. Add remaining oil to skillet and add shallots, garlic, eggplants and few thyme and rosemary sprigs. Cook for 5 minutes until onions are soft and translucent. Add eggplant and season with salt and pepper. Add zucchini pour in wine and simmer until reduce by half. Stir in tomatoes and pour into a hot roasting pan. Place seared chicken on top and scatter with herbs.
